# Heads up for the weekly sync: this env file drives the Owlgate
# exam-proctoring queue workers. We bumped concurrency to 12 after
# last Tuesday's backlog, so don't panic if CPU looks spicy.
# Queue host and retry settings are below; please don't touch the
# visibility timeout without pinging the team first.
# The broker's shared secret is set on the next line.

vault entry, yagep-yagef: COURIER_KEY13=8965fb29ff62d

Subject: Interview room access

Hello, and welcome to Penhallow Labs. Candidate interviews take place in the Juniper Room on Level 3, which is kept locked at all times for confidentiality. Please arrive ten minutes early to set up, and ensure the door closes fully behind you. To unlock the Juniper Room, use:

door code, kajog-tagep: bdg-C-37

Heads up, support folks: if a customer's docs build fails on the Lintwhistle step, it's usually the new heading-depth rule, not their content. The linter in the Parchfield pipeline got stricter last Tuesday and now rejects H4s under H2s. Tell them to add an intermediate heading or set the legacy flag in their config. If the failure persists, grab the build token shown just below.

build token for tadup-bageg: htk3_1f4

Vendor note: Routewell supplies the driver-assignment heuristic used in the Corvid dispatch pipeline. Contract renews in six weeks. Their latest model cut idle-driver time 9% in the Ashbourne pilot, but latency on cold starts regressed; fix promised this sprint. We've asked for SLA language covering assignment latency before signing. Hold any expansion to new regions until that lands. Questions on contract terms or the benchmark methodology should go to their engagement manager.

pager mailbox: zorius.novath.briath@kelvistack.local